thunder

/ˈθʌndə/
Meanings (ES + gloss)
trueno
The loud rumbling, cracking, or crashing sound caused by expansion of rapidly heated air around a lightning bolt.
Thunder is preceded by lightning.
With each clap of thunder echoing from one high building to another the noise was terrific.
estruendo • fragor
A deep, rumbling noise resembling thunder.
Off in the distance, he heard the thunder of hoofbeats, signalling a stampede.

thunder

/ˈθʌndə/
Meanings (ES + gloss)
tronar
To make a noise like thunder.
His words landed like a bomb, and my ears thundered with noise.
The train thundered along the tracks.
